首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>Google Maps API是否提供了按名称搜索位置的方法?

Google Maps API是否提供了按名称搜索位置的方法?
EN

Stack Overflow用户
提问于 2011-05-08 16:17:22
回答 2查看 37.6K关注 0票数 20

当用户访问http://maps.google.com时,他们能够在搜索字段中键入查询,并根据位置或地点接收结果,而不是像在普通谷歌搜索查询中那样接收硬搜索结果。由于显而易见的原因,它们是一种独特的结果(地名、位置)样式,适合于地图界面。

我已经钻研了几个小时的地图和标准的谷歌搜索API,并且已经对这个问题进行了多次搜索,但我似乎找不到答案。

他们显然有本地搜索,但它已经被弃用,并且只有在提供初始的lat/long的情况下才会产生结果。我希望能够找到没有首字母经度/经度的地点或位置。

基本上,我想要做的是允许用户输入地址、地名或城市或州的名称或邮政编码,或者基本上是地图上允许的任何其他类型的位置,并对其进行地理编码。我觉得自己很愚蠢,因为它似乎必须在那里,但我在API中看到的似乎没有做到这一点。

我不需要AJAX建议的结果。这只是一种让用户输入一个好名字并对其进行地理编码的方法,尽管用户输入结果将是理想的。

这里我漏掉了什么?

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2011-05-08 16:23:36

你看到的是来自谷歌地图的地理编码API。

Find Documentation here

2011年5月12日更新

谷歌刚刚开放了他们的Places API的公共访问。这更切中了原始问题的核心:

https://developers.google.com/maps/documentation/places/web-service/autocomplete

票数 14
EN

Stack Overflow用户

发布于 2011-05-08 16:26:59

我认为您正在寻找google.maps.Geocoder类:

用于在地址和LatLng之间进行转换的服务。

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/5926369

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档